A child who was involved in a drowning incident in Huittinen, southwestern Finland, on Friday has been discharged from hospital, police confirmed on Saturday.

Rikoskomisario Jari Klaus of the South-Western Finland Police said authorities are continuing to investigate the circumstances of the accident and the cause of death of the child who drowned.

Emergency services were called to a swimming area along the Loimijoki River in the Loima village of Huittinen on Friday evening after two underage boys had gone underwater while swimming.

Witnesses managed to bring one of the boys to shore, but the second boy drowned. Police have launched an investigation but do not suspect a crime at this stage.
